Transaction 29e6303a4c2fa5876809d9eb0d19885c02639c875ae625cfc18acba52531f49d

4 Input
2 Outputs
  • 29e6303a4c2fa5876809d9eb0d19885c02639c875ae625cfc18acba52531f49d:0
  • value  1004019
    address  1KPqyT918Em7vJJ2W9c8MM3XjCzbaWhsj3
  • 29e6303a4c2fa5876809d9eb0d19885c02639c875ae625cfc18acba52531f49d:1
  • value  1000067
    address  3C8p388rCmwxBCRChSdqscyvjHiqW6Pybe